Title: Four Brothers
Rating: R
Rating Content: Strong Language, Violence, Sexual content, Brief Nudity
Plot: Four men seek to avenge the murder of their adoptive mother. The deeper the four dig, the more they find out, this wasn't just a liquor store holdup. How deep does it go? And will what they find tear them apart, or bring them closer together?


Bill's Popcorn Rating: * * * of 5
Studio: Paramount
Director: John Singleton
Actors: Mark Wahlberg, André Benjamin, Tyrese Gibson
Running Time: 109m
Theatrical Release Date: August 12, 2005
DVD Release Date: December 20, 2005
Review: I was cautious about seeing this one, i had pigeon holed it as a gangster rap movie before i had seen it, i guess i was wrong. I was pleasantly surprised at this one and enjoyed it, though i do not recommend it at all for kids below 15, it should be fine for older teens and people not put off with strong language and violence. It's a story about love and revenge. After all, what wouln't any of us want to do if our mother was gunned down in a robbery?
Little did i know, but i had guessed the way the movie would end about fifteen minutes before it did. I was just randomly speculating and nailed it on the head. This still did not diminish my appreciation or enjoyment, it just made me laugh more. How does it end? Like I'm gonna tell you! NOT on your life. The violence in this movie seemed appropriate for the story, as was the language. I appreciated the way it all was applied and not over blown. The ending gave me a good sense of completion and was satisfying. Not an award winner i think, but worth a look.
